A Missed Collaboration

Gacy revealed a poignant moment of regret in his career. He shared that Wyatt, before his untimely death, expressed a desire to collaborate with Gacy in the future. This revelation came as a shock to Gacy, who had not been aware of Wyatt's intentions.

"After he passed, everyone started telling me how much he thought of me and said he wanted to come down to 'NXT' and do something with me," Gacy recalled. "I had no idea. This is the first I'm hearing about it. It's a shame, and it's great to hear that he wanted to do something. But now I wish we could have. It would have been one of my bucket list highlights."

A Warm Relationship with Bo Dallas

Gacy's relationship with Taylor Rotunda, better known as Bo Dallas, is another intriguing aspect of his WWE journey. Despite their release from WWE earlier this year, Gacy and Rotunda maintain a strong bond.

"Taylor's great," Gacy said. "I love Taylor to death. He's one of my favorite people. Through this whole experience, we definitely bonded. Traveling together, doing overseas tours together. I mean, everybody in the group, but me, Sam/Dexter, and Taylor were maybe a little bit more tight-knit together, on the traveling days anyway."
